  • Patent number: 10918695
    Abstract: A method of treatment of disease condition resulting from deficiency of hematopoietic stem and progenitor cells and/or epidermal stem cells in skin comprising: administering to the subject suffering from said disease conditions, an effective amount of Jack bean lectin or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of for increasing the abundance of hematopoietic stem cells and progenitor cells in bone marrow and/or epidermal stem cells in skin in vivo. Method of treating said conditions in a subject involves administering a single injection of lectin in a dose range of 0.5-2.0 mg/kg body weight to mouse leading to 2.815 to 3.55 fold increase in the abundance of epidermal stem cells in skin and a dose range of 8.0-10.0 mg/Kg body weight to a mouse leading to 2.36 to 6.67-fold increase in the abundance of hematopoietic stem and progenitor cells in bone marrow.

  • Publication number: 20200215152
    Abstract: Use of Jack bean lectin or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of for increasing the abundance of hematopoietic stem cells and progenitor cells in bone marrow and/or epidermal stem cells in skin in vivo and a method of treatment involving the said lectin at a specific dose to treat conditions due to depletion of stem cells. Method of treating said conditions in a subject by administering a single injection of lectin dose 0.5-2.0 mg/kg body weight to mouse for increasing the abundance of skin stem cells from 2.815±0.100% (mean±SEM) in control untreated mice to 8.097±0.938% and 9.993±0.542% in mice treated with lectin dose of 0.5 mg/kg body weight and 2 mg/kg body weight respectively; and a dose range 8.0-10 mg/kg body weight to mouse for increasing the abundance of hematopoietic stem cells in bone marrow from 0.293±0.043% (mean±SEM) in control untreated mice to 1.956±0.592% and 0.692±0.193% in mice treated with lectin dose of 8.0 mg/kg body weight and 10 mg/kg body weight respectively.
